This role is responsible for defining enablement strategy, building scalable learning solutions, and delivering programs that improve team readiness, operational efficiency, and customer outcomes across complex SaaS products. You will translate technical product knowledge into practical, high-impact learning experiences while leading cross-functional initiatives with Product Management, Engineering, Quality, and Support. This role requires strong program management discipline, instructional design expertise, and the ability to manage complex, concurrent initiatives in a fast-paced, release-driven SaaS environment. Success in this role is defined by measurable improvements in support performance, including time-to-proficiency, case resolution effectiveness, and customer experience.
